A. Aruna (The Protagonist)
Aruna represents the modern, independent Indonesian woman. She is career-oriented, articulate, and initially guarded.
- Strengths: She is self-aware and values her autonomy. She struggles with the societal expectation to sacrifice her career for family.
- Flaws: Her independence sometimes manifests as an inability to be vulnerable. Her silence is often her defense mechanism, which Alek interprets as indifference.

The "Critical Eleven" (often stylized as Critical 11) refers to a specific set of eleven non-negotiable, high-leverage actions or verifications that must occur within a defined window to prevent catastrophic failure. The concept originated from hybrid disciplines: aviation emergency protocols and high-reliability organizational theory.
In aviation, pilots are trained to recognize the "critical eleven minutes" of a flight—the first three minutes after takeoff and the final eight minutes before landing. Statistically, 80% of all aviation accidents occur during these eleven minutes.
